    After a multi-billion dollar deal with MLS, Apple is considering offering Premier League broadcast rights

    a apple Consider submitting an offer to Premier League broadcast rights. The tech giant sealed a multi-billion dollar deal with MLS last season and has plans to ramp up investments in the sport. The bidding process for the Premier League will begin in the second half of this year and refers to the cycle from the 2025/26 season.

    The information was published by Bloomberg. According to the report, the package in question will allow Apple to show Premier League matches in the UK, as well as games from the lower leagues of the English Football League.

    Apple’s interest is increasing competition with Amazon Prime Video, which has held the rights to broadcast the Premier League since 2019. The current deal expires in the 2024/25 season, but the platform is expected to enter bidding to retain the rights.

    The MLS deal underscores the importance of live sports to Apple. In all, the company will pay US$2.5 billion for the exclusive rights to broadcast North American Soccer League over the next ten years.
